摘要
大型水生植物在水污染治理中有着积极作用,能通过物理的作用(如植物根系会分泌含特殊的功能团的有机物,吸附、过滤和沉淀水中的化合物),化学的作用(直接吸收和利用可利用态氮、磷,以及从周围环境中交换吸附重金属等),微生物的辅助作用达到净化水质的效果。因此大型水生植物将成为很有前途的综合处理污水的新生力量。
Macrophytes have positive roles in water pollution treatment. Firstly, through the physical functions, macrophytes can purge the polluted water. For example: The root of macrophytes can excrete special function groups that can absorb, filter and precipitate chemical compound of water. Secondly, through the function of chemistry, macrophytes absorb and utilize bioavailable N, P and exchange absorbtion heavy metals from the surrounding environment directly, etc. Third, through the auxiliary function of the microorganism, macrophytes can get the result of purifying water quality. So macrophytes will become promising force of comprehensive treatment sewage.
